> Subject: [PATCH v3 1/1] misc: sram: add dev_pm_ops to support module power
> gate
> 
> When system goes into low power states like SUSPEND_MEM and HIBERNATION,
> the hardware IP block may be powered off to reduce the power consumption.
> This power down will lost all the data inside the ram. This patch added the
> dev_pm_ops and implemented two callbacks: suspend_noirq and resume_noirq,
> which will save the data in the on-chip-ram right before power down and 
> restore
> it after system resumes.
> 
> A new property string named "can-power-gate" is added to the devicetree
> bindings too.
